The Evolution of Text Extraction:

Comparing Modern AI-Driven Document Intelligence Systems with Traditional OCR Methods in Accuracy, Speed, and Contextual Understanding

Handling Complex Layouts and Formatting

Traditional OCR systems struggle with documents that deviate from standard layouts. They often fail when encountering multi-column text, tables, forms, or documents with mixed text and graphic elements. AI-based systems use deep learning models trained on diverse document types, enabling them to understand document structure contextually and maintain proper reading order even in complex layouts.

AI-powered data extraction platforms significantly outperform traditional OCR technologies across
multiple dimensions, offering more robust and
intelligent document processing capabilities.

Superior Accuracy with Poor Quality Images / Scans

While traditional OCR requires high-quality, well-aligned images with clear contrast, AI systems excel at processing degraded documents. They can handle blurry images, skewed scans, documents with noise or artifacts, and even handwritten text mixed with printed content. Machine learning models learn to recognize patterns despite visual imperfections that would confuse rule-based OCR engines.

Language and Font Flexibility

Traditional OCR often requires specific language packs and struggles with unusual fonts, decorative text, or mixed languages within the same document. AI systems are trained on vast multilingual datasets and can recognize text across different scripts, fonts, and languages simultaneously without manual configuration.

Contextual Understanding and Error Correction

AI-powered extraction goes beyond character recognition to understand semantic context. These systems can correct obvious errors by considering surrounding text, maintain consistency in terminology throughout documents, and even infer missing or partially obscured characters based on context clues.

Adaptive Learning Capabilities

Unlike static traditional OCR, AI systems can be fine-tuned for specific document types or industries. They learn from corrections and improve over time, adapting to particular formatting conventions, technical terminology, or document styles common in specific use cases.

Integrated Document Intelligence

Modern AI extraction systems combine OCR with natural language processing to extract not just text, but structured information like entities, relationships, and document classifications. This enables automatic form processing, data extraction for databases, and intelligent document routing.

The evolution from traditional OCR to AI-powered extraction represents a shift from simple character recognition to comprehensive document understanding, making it possible to process a much wider range of real-world documents with higher accuracy and less manual intervention.

Intelligent Automation Showdown:

A Comprehensive Analysis of Artificial Intelligence Solutions Versus Robotic Process Automation in Enterprise Digital Transformation

Cognitive Capabilities vs. Rule-Based Logic

AI applications can understand context, interpret unstructured data, and make decisions based on patterns and learning, while RPA follows predefined rules and workflows. This means AI can handle exceptions and variations that would break RPA processes.

Data Processing Flexibility

AI excels at processing unstructured data like emails, documents, images, and natural language, whereas RPA typically works best with structured data in predictable formats. AI can extract meaning from messy real-world inputs that RPA cannot reliably handle.

AI applications can understand context, interpret unstructured data, and make decisions based
on patterns and learning, while RPA follows
predefined rules and workflows. This means
AI can handle exceptions and variations that
would break RPA processes.

Adaptability and Learning

AI systems improve over time through machine learning, adapting to new scenarios and optimizing performance. RPA bots require manual updates and reprogramming when processes change, making them brittle in dynamic environments.

Complex Decision Making

AI can perform sophisticated analysis, predictions, and judgment calls by considering multiple variables and uncertainties. RPA is limited to simple if-then logic and cannot handle nuanced decision-making.

End-to-End Automation

AI can automate entire workflows including the cognitive tasks that humans typically handle, while RPA often requires human intervention for complex steps, creating partial automation with handoffs.

Scalability and Maintenance

AI solutions can scale more efficiently and require less maintenance since they adapt to changes automatically. RPA implementations often become increasingly complex and fragile as they grow, requiring significant ongoing maintenance.


The Hidden Barriers to Data Success: Understanding Modern Enterprise Data Challenges

In today's data-driven business landscape, organizations are generating and collecting more information than ever before. Yet, despite having access to vast amounts of data, many enterprises struggle to extract meaningful insights and drive actionable business outcomes. The promise of data-driven decision-making often collides with harsh operational realities that create significant obstacles to success.

Understanding these challenges is the first step toward building a robust data strategy that can truly transform your organization. Let's explore the six critical data challenges that are keeping enterprises from realizing their full analytical potential.

1. Data Silos: The Isolation Problem Across Multiple Systems

One of the most pervasive issues facing modern enterprises is the existence of data silos scattered across multiple systems, departments, and business units. These isolated pockets of information create a fragmented view of business operations and severely limit analytical capabilities.

The Problem:
Data silos emerge naturally as organizations grow and different departments adopt specialized tools and systems. Sales teams use CRM platforms, marketing teams rely on automation tools, finance departments work with ERP systems, and operations teams use their own specialized software. Each system stores valuable data, but they rarely communicate effectively with one another.

Impact on Business:
  • Inconsistent reporting and conflicting metrics across departments
  • Inability to create comprehensive customer 360-degree views
  • Duplicate data entry and increased risk of errors
  • Slower decision-making due to manual data aggregation
  • Missed opportunities for cross-functional insights

Real-World Example:
Consider a retail company where customer purchase data lives in the e-commerce platform, customer service interactions are stored in a help desk system, and loyalty program information resides in a separate marketing database. Without integration, the company cannot understand the complete customer journey or identify patterns that could improve retention.

2. Complex ETL Processes: The Skills Gap Challenge

Extract, Transform, and Load (ETL) processes are the backbone of any data integration strategy, but they've become increasingly complex as data sources multiply and transformation requirements become more sophisticated.

The Problem:
Modern ETL processes require specialized technical skills that combine data engineering, database management, and business domain knowledge. Many organizations find themselves dependent on a small number of skilled professionals who understand both the technical intricacies and business context necessary for effective data transformation.

Key Challenges:
  • Shortage of skilled data engineers and ETL specialists
  • High learning curve for new team members
  • Maintenance complexity as data sources evolve
  • Error-prone manual processes that require constant monitoring
  • Difficulty in documenting and standardizing transformation logic

Impact on Operations:
When ETL processes are overly complex and dependent on specialized skills, organizations face bottlenecks in data delivery, increased risk of errors, and significant challenges in scaling their data operations. A single team member's absence can disrupt critical data pipelines, affecting downstream analytics and reporting.

3. Scalability Issues: When Data Growth Outpaces Infrastructure

Data volumes are growing exponentially, with organizations collecting information from web applications, IoT devices, social media, and numerous other sources. This growth often outpaces the ability of existing infrastructure to handle the increased load effectively.

The Problem:
Traditional data processing systems were designed for structured data and predictable growth patterns. Today's data landscape includes unstructured data, streaming information, and unpredictable volume spikes that can overwhelm legacy systems.

Scalability Challenges:
  • Database performance degradation as data volumes increase
  • Longer processing times for batch operations
  • Increased storage costs and infrastructure complexity
  • Difficulty in maintaining data quality at scale
  • Performance bottlenecks that affect user experience

Strategic Implications:
Organizations that cannot scale their data operations effectively find themselves making business decisions based on incomplete or outdated information. They may need to implement data sampling or reduce analytical complexity, potentially missing critical insights that could drive competitive advantage.

4. Real-Time Processing Demands: The Need for Speed

Modern business operations increasingly require real-time or near-real-time data processing capabilities. Customer expectations, competitive pressures, and operational efficiency demands are driving the need for immediate data insights.

The Problem:
Traditional batch processing systems that update data overnight or weekly are no longer sufficient for many business use cases. Organizations need to process and analyze data as it arrives, enabling immediate responses to changing conditions.

Use Cases Requiring Real-Time Processing:
  • Fraud detection in financial transactions
  • Dynamic pricing in e-commerce
  • Supply chain optimization and inventory management
  • Customer experience personalization
  • Operational monitoring and alerting

Technical Challenges:

  • Infrastructure complexity for stream processing
  • Data consistency issues in real-time environments
  • Higher costs for real-time processing capabilities
  • Difficulty in testing and debugging streaming applications
  • Integration challenges with existing batch systems
5. Cost of Maintaining Custom Solutions: The Technical Debt Burden

Custom-built systems often become outdated and difficult to evolve. They drain resources and prevent innovation.

  • High development and maintenance overhead
  • Dependency on specific individuals or teams
  • Licensing and infrastructure costs
  • Long-term inflexibility
6. Compliance and Security Requirements: Navigating the Regulatory Landscape

Many organizations have built custom data solutions over the years to address specific business needs. While these solutions may have served their purpose initially, they often become expensive to maintain and difficult to evolve.

The Problem:
Custom data solutions require ongoing maintenance, updates, and specialized knowledge to operate effectively. As business requirements change and technology evolves, these custom systems can become technical debt that constrains innovation and consumes valuable resources.

Cost Factors:
  • Dedicated development and maintenance teams
  • Ongoing infrastructure and licensing costs
  • Time and resources for system updates and patches
  • Training costs for new team members
  • Opportunity costs of not adopting modern solutions

The Innovation Dilemma:
Organizations with significant investment in custom solutions face difficult decisions about whether to continue maintaining legacy systems or invest in modern alternatives. The fear of disrupting existing operations often leads to continued investment in outdated approaches, further increasing long-term costs.

Moving Forward: Strategies for Success
  • Modernize Data Architecture – Embrace cloud platforms, data lakes, and unified integration systems.
  • Focus on Data Governance – Establish policies and standards to manage risk and improve quality.
  • Close the Skills Gap – Upskill internal teams or recruit specialized talent.
  • Automate Where Possible – Use tools to reduce manual processing and error rates.
  • Deliver Quick Wins – Prioritize high-impact use cases to demonstrate early ROI.
Conclusion

Tackling data challenges requires more than technical tools—it demands strategic thinking, cross-functional alignment, and consistent investment. Enterprises that confront these issues head-on will unlock deeper insights, operational efficiency, and sustainable competitive advantages.

Newsletter

Sign up for our newsletter and follow us on social media